Harnessing the Power of Light: LED Masks for Psoriasis Treatment
Psoriasis is a chronic skin condition that causes inflammation and scaling. While there's no cure for psoriasis, numerous treatment options can help manage get more info its symptoms. One innovative approach gaining attention is the use of LED masks. These devices emit specific wavelengths of light thought to alleviate inflammation and stimulate skin regeneration.
LED therapy for psoriasis works by using red and near-infrared light. Red light is known to improve blood circulation, while near-infrared light penetrates deeper into the skin to address inflammation at its source. Studies have shown that LED mask therapy can efficiently reduce psoriasis symptoms such as discomfort, redness, and plaque size.
- LED masks are generally considered safe for most people with psoriasis.
- Treatment sessions typically last between 15 and 30 minutes.
- Results may vary depending on the individual and the severity of their psoriasis.
It's important to speak with a dermatologist before starting any new treatment for psoriasis, including LED mask therapy. They can help determine if it's an appropriate option for you and provide guidance on the best course of action.
Exploring the Scientific Basis of LED Mask Therapy for Acne and Anti-Aging
LED treatment tool therapy has gained significant traction in recent years as a non-invasive method to address conditions. This innovative technology utilizes specific wavelengths of light to activate cellular processes within the dermis, potentially leading to enhanced skin appearance. Studies suggest that blue light may be particularly effective in combatting acne by targeting the growth of P. acnes, while red light is thought to promote collagen creation, potentially reducing the appearance of aging.
- Additionally, some studies have indicated that LED mask therapy may also help enhance skin moisture and reduce inflammation.
- Despite this, it's important to note that more clinical trials are needed to fully clarify the long-term effects and efficacy of LED mask therapy for various skin issues.
Consult a qualified dermatologist or skincare professional to determine if LED mask therapy is appropriate for your individual skin type.
